The present application belongs to the technical field of waste heat recovery and air purification, and discloses an intelligent heat recovery air conditioning fresh air machine. The machine body shell is internally formed with a heat exchange area and a cleaning area separated by a baffle. The flue gas pipeline heat exchange device includes double-row flue gas pipelines in the heat exchange area, spiral fins on the outer wall of the double-row flue gas pipelines, and an air blower. The double-row flue gas pipelines include upper and lower pipelines connected through the cleaning area to form a U-shaped flue. The ash removal device includes an openable access door and a steel brush that can be inserted into the pipeline to remove ash. The fresh air introduction device includes an air blower and a fresh air purification module, which is used to introduce outdoor air after heat exchange and purification into the room. The waste gas purification device and the intelligent constant temperature control device include a PLC controller and a temperature sensor, which are used to automatically adjust the speed of the air blower to maintain a constant temperature according to the indoor temperature. The present application solves the problem of difficult cleaning of ash accumulation in the flue of the existing equipment, and has the functions of efficient heat exchange, convenient maintenance, deep purification, and intelligent control.

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of waste heat recovery and air purification technology, specifically to an intelligent heat recovery environmental control fresh air system. Background Technology

[0002] Currently, coal-fired, gas-fired, or biomass-fired heating stoves are widely used in livestock and poultry breeding, greenhouse planting, and industrial heating. Their exhaust gases carry a large amount of waste heat (the temperature is usually 200℃-600℃).

[0003] For the waste heat recovery and purification of such exhaust gases, existing technologies mainly fall into two categories: The first is water-based indirect heat exchange technology: This involves using a built-in water storage structure to heat water through flue gas pipes, then transporting the hot water indoors for heat dissipation. This technology suffers from severe thermal inertia, with significant heat loss during water storage and pipeline transport (30%-50%). It also requires additional water pumps and heat sinks, resulting in a complex and slow-responding system. The second approach uses a single-row, straight-through flue pipe for gas-to-gas heat exchange. Existing equipment often uses a straight-through, integrated flue pipe structure. At high temperatures, coal dust and tar in the exhaust gas adhere to the pipe walls, forming a dense layer of ash. Due to the lack of effective cleaning structures and maintenance channels, once the straight-through pipes become blocked, they cannot be cleaned, leading to a sharp decline in heat recovery efficiency after a short period of operation. Furthermore, existing equipment generally lacks effective exhaust gas purification devices, resulting in the direct emission of sulfur dioxide, nitrogen oxides, tar, and particulate matter from the exhaust gas, causing environmental pollution. In addition, most existing equipment uses manual start-stop or gear control, which cannot adjust the heat output in real time according to the indoor temperature, resulting in large fluctuations in indoor temperature. Frequent start-stop also leads to a shortened equipment life and increased energy consumption.

[0004] In summary, existing technologies mainly suffer from low heat recovery efficiency and severe heat loss, clogging by ash and scale and lack of maintenance, poor exhaust gas purification effect, and crude temperature control with high energy consumption in practical applications, thus causing certain energy waste and environmental pollution. [0020] When the intelligent heat recovery environmental control fresh air unit 100 of the present invention is working, the induced draft fan 7 starts, drawing the high-temperature exhaust gas generated by the heating furnace into the outer casing 1 of the unit through the heat source recovery port 11, and then into the upper exhaust pipe 21. As the exhaust gas flows through the upper exhaust pipe 21, it releases heat into the air within the heat exchange zone 101 through the pipe wall and spiral fins 23. After flowing out from the outlet 212 of the upper exhaust pipe 21, the exhaust gas enters the cleaning zone 102, and under the guidance of the induced draft fan 7 and the baffle 3, it turns back into the inlet 221 of the lower exhaust pipe 22, continuing to release residual heat through the lower exhaust pipe 22, and finally enters the exhaust gas purification device 6 through the exhaust gas discharge pipe 121, where it is purified and discharged through the exhaust gas discharge port 12. Simultaneously, the blower 8 introduces fresh outdoor air into the heat exchange zone 101 through the fresh air inlet 13, where it exchanges heat with the high-temperature flue gas pipe 2 and fins 23, rapidly heating up to form hot air. Hot air is purified by the fresh air purification module at the secondary heating heat output port 14 before being delivered into the room for heating. Simultaneously, an indoor temperature sensor collects temperature data in real time and feeds it back to the PLC intelligent controller. The PLC adaptively adjusts the speed of the blower 8 based on the deviation between the user-set target temperature and the measured temperature, controlling the hot air output to maintain a stable indoor temperature at the set value. After the equipment has been running for a period of time, operators can open the maintenance door 5 and use steel brushes to reciprocate mechanically clean the pipes from the upper exhaust outlet 212 and the lower exhaust inlet 221. The removed ash falls into the cleaning area 102; some can be sucked out by the exhaust fan 7, and the rest can be manually cleaned. After cleaning, the maintenance door is closed to ensure no flue gas leakage.

[0022] In such Figure 4 In the preferred embodiment shown, to facilitate observation of the internal structure of the outer casing 1, Figure 4The top wall of the outer casing 1 has been removed, allowing the upper exhaust pipe 21 and lower exhaust pipe 22 to be arranged in parallel. The baffle 3 has a first opening connected to the outlet of the upper exhaust pipe 21 and a second opening connected to the inlet of the lower exhaust pipe 22. Both openings are connected to the cleaning area 102, allowing the flue gas, under the action of the induced draft fan 7, to flow out of the upper exhaust pipe 21, enter the cleaning area, and then return into the lower exhaust pipe 22. The opening design on the baffle 3 creates a U-shaped flow path, allowing the flue gas to flow from the upper exhaust pipe 21 into the cleaning area 102 and then back into the lower exhaust pipe 22. This not only extends the residence time of the flue gas in the heat exchange area, improving heat exchange efficiency, but also makes the cleaning area 102 centrally controllable, facilitating dust removal operations. Preferably, the baffle 3 can be made of high-temperature resistant stainless steel to ensure structural stability under high-temperature conditions.

[0023] In a preferred embodiment, the ratio of the total external heat exchange area to the internal cross-sectional area of ​​the flue gas duct 2 can be from 15:1 to 30:1. This arrangement maximizes the heat exchange area while ensuring smooth flue gas flow without increasing resistance, thereby achieving efficient heat exchange.

[0024] Preferably, the flue duct 2 can be made of 304 stainless steel, with a wall thickness of 1.5-3mm, and the fin spacing of the spiral fins 23 can be 5-15mm, with a fin height of 10-25mm. The 304 stainless steel material ensures corrosion resistance and high-temperature strength, and the optimized design of the spiral fin parameters 23 further improves the heat transfer coefficient.

[0025] In such Figure 1 and Figure 2 In the preferred embodiment shown, the exhaust gas purification device 6 may include a filter core layer 61 and a water storage layer 62. The filter core layer 61 may sequentially include a tar / large particle pre-filtration layer, a coarse dust removal layer, a fine dust removal layer, a desulfurization layer, and an activated carbon adsorption layer along the flue gas flow direction. The water storage layer 62 is located downstream of the filter core layer 61 and is used for secondary adsorption of residual harmful substances. This embodiment achieves deep purification of various pollutants such as particulate matter, tar, SO2, and odors in the flue gas through a combination of multi-stage physical filtration, chemical adsorption, and water bath absorption. The water storage layer 62 serves as a last line of defense, adsorbing residual harmful substances and significantly improving the cleanliness of the emitted gas.

[0026] Preferably, the tar / large particle pre-filtration layer can be a high-temperature resistant stainless steel wire mesh; the coarse dust removal layer can be a high-temperature resistant fluoropolymer filter bag or glass fiber filter media; the fine dust removal layer can be a PTFE membrane filter media; and the desulfurization layer can be a desulfurization activated carbon layer. In this embodiment, the stainless steel wire mesh is high-temperature resistant and anti-clogging, suitable for pre-filtration; the fluoropolymer / glass fiber filter media is suitable for medium particle interception; the PTFE membrane filter media can achieve 0.3μm-level fine filtration, effectively removing PM2.5; the desulfurization activated carbon is loaded with alkaline substances, which can efficiently adsorb SO2; and the columnar activated carbon is used to adsorb residual organic matter and odors. The water storage layer adopts an alkaline absorbent bubbling contact method, which can neutralize acidic gases and further improve the desulfurization and denitrification effects.

[0027] Specifically, the aperture of high-temperature resistant stainless steel wire mesh can be 20-40 mesh; the filtration accuracy of high-temperature resistant filter bags or glass fiber filter media can be 10μm.

[0028] In a preferred embodiment, such as Figure 2 As shown, the water storage layer 62 can be a liquid storage tank located downstream of the filter core layer 61, which contains alkaline absorbent liquid. The exhaust gas discharge pipe 121 extends below the surface of the alkaline absorbent liquid to form a bubbling contact. The exhaust gas discharge port 12 is located on the top of the outer shell of the exhaust gas purification device 6.

[0029] In a preferred embodiment, a stainless steel demister may also be installed at the end of the exhaust outlet 12 to remove liquid water mist carried in the flue gas, eliminate the "white smoke" phenomenon, avoid visual pollution and the impact of water mist on the surrounding environment, and improve the environmental image. Preferably, the stainless steel demister may be a baffle plate type or a wire mesh type demister.

[0030] In such Figure 4 In the preferred embodiment shown, the inspection door 5 is sealed to the outer casing 1 via a high-temperature resistant sealing strip, and a quick-opening locking device can be installed on the inspection door 5; the bristle length of the steel brush matches the inner diameter of the flue duct 2. The high-temperature resistant sealing strip ensures no flue gas leakage and guarantees operational safety; the quick-opening locking device allows operators to quickly open and clean the ash; the bristle length of the steel brush matches the inner diameter of the duct, ensuring thorough and complete cleaning without dead angles, and extending the service life of the equipment.

[0031] In a preferred embodiment, the steel brush can be an external, independent component or located inside the inspection door 5. Specifically, it may include: a fixed frame installed inside the inspection door; a rotary drive assembly installed on the fixed frame, including a servo motor and a reducer; a dedicated steel brush, including a central shaft and radially arranged high-temperature resistant steel wire bristles, the central shaft being detachably connected to the output end of the rotary drive assembly; and a linear guide rail installed on the fixed frame, parallel to the axial direction of the smoke duct. The rotary drive assembly can slide along the linear guide rail, allowing the dedicated steel brush to be inserted selectively or simultaneously into the upper or lower duct, and to perform axial reciprocating motion while rotating, achieving a spiral cleaning trajectory. This embodiment, through the combined motion of rotation and axial reciprocating motion, forms a spiral cleaning trajectory within the duct, ensuring no cleaning dead angles along the entire circumference and axial direction of the duct. The detachable connection facilitates replacement of worn brush heads; the selective insertion design adapts to the independent cleaning needs of dual-row ducts, improving the flexibility and thoroughness of the cleaning operation, while also contributing to improved cleaning efficiency.

[0032] In a preferred embodiment, the fresh air purification module (not shown in the figure) may include a pre-filter, a photocatalytic purification layer, and a negative ion generator arranged sequentially along the air outlet direction. These components are used to remove ammonia, hydrogen sulfide, volatile organic compounds, and bacteria from the introduced fresh air. The pre-filter intercepts large particles, the photocatalytic purification layer decomposes harmful gases such as formaldehyde and VOCs, and the negative ion generator has bactericidal and PM2.5 settling effects. This three-layer purification structure ensures that the hot air delivered indoors is clean, safe, and healthy, making it particularly suitable for places with high air quality requirements, such as livestock farms, medical facilities, and schools.

[0033] In a preferred embodiment, the blower 8 may be a variable frequency speed control fan with a rated air volume greater than that of the induced draft fan 7. This arrangement ensures sufficient fresh air intake, maintains a slight positive pressure inside the casing, and prevents backflow of flue gas.

[0034] In a preferred embodiment, the PLC intelligent controller can incorporate a built-in PID control algorithm to steplessly adjust the speed of the blower 8 based on the deviation between the real-time temperature fed back by the temperature sensor and the target temperature, thereby controlling indoor temperature fluctuations within ±1℃. The PLC intelligent controller is also connected to a remote communication module for data interaction with mobile terminals. In this embodiment, the PID control algorithm enables high-precision stepless adjustment of indoor temperature, with fluctuations controlled within ±1℃, significantly improving comfort. The introduction of the remote communication module allows users to remotely monitor and set the temperature via mobile terminals such as smartphones, achieving intelligent and convenient management, and adapting to the needs of modern smart homes and smart agriculture.

[0035] In summary, the workflow of the intelligent heat recovery environmental control fresh air unit 100 in this embodiment of the invention can be divided into four main lines: waste gas treatment and heat exchange path, fresh air heating and delivery path, intelligent control path, and dust removal and maintenance path. First, the waste gas treatment and heat exchange path: the high-temperature waste gas generated by the heating furnace enters the outer casing 1 of the unit through the heat source recovery port 11 and is drawn in by the induced draft fan 7. The waste gas first enters the upper exhaust pipe 21, flows through the heat exchange area of ​​the spiral fins 23, and releases heat into the air in the heat exchange area 101. After the waste gas flows out from the outlet 212 of the upper exhaust pipe 21, it enters the cleaning area 102, and under the guidance of the induced draft fan 7 and the baffle 3, it turns back into the inlet 221 of the lower exhaust pipe 22, and continues to flow through the lower exhaust pipe 22 to release residual heat. After cooling, the exhaust gas enters the exhaust gas purification device 6 through the exhaust gas emission pipe 121. It sequentially passes through a multi-stage filtration process: a tar / large particle pre-filtration layer (filter core layer 61), a coarse dust removal layer, a fine dust removal layer, a desulfurization layer, an activated carbon adsorption layer, and a water bath absorption layer (water storage layer 62). Finally, after water vapor is removed by a stainless steel demister, the exhaust gas is discharged through the exhaust outlet 12, meeting emission standards. Secondly, the fresh air heating and delivery path: the blower 8 introduces fresh outdoor air into the heat exchange area 101 through the fresh air inlet 13. The cold air comes into full contact with the high-temperature flue gas duct 2 and spiral fins 23 within the heat exchange area 101, rapidly heating up to form hot air. Under pressure, the hot air flows to the secondary heating heat output port 14, passing through the primary filter of the fresh air purification module to intercept large particles, the photocatalytic purification layer to decompose harmful gases, and the negative ion generator to sterilize and settle PM2.5 for secondary purification. Finally, clean and safe hot air is delivered into the room for heating. Third, intelligent control path: The indoor temperature sensor monitors the temperature in real time and feeds the data back to the PLC intelligent controller. The PLC controller has a built-in PID control algorithm, which automatically and steplessly adjusts the speed of the blower 8 according to the deviation between the measured temperature and the user-set target temperature, controlling the hot air output to keep the indoor temperature stable within ±1℃ of the set value. The PLC controller can monitor the equipment's operating status and interact with the user's mobile terminal through a remote communication module to achieve remote monitoring, parameter setting, and fault alarm. Fourth, dust removal and maintenance path: After the equipment has been running for a period of time, the operator opens the maintenance door 5 and uses the quick-opening locking device. Using the steel brush bristles on the inside of the maintenance door, which are matched to the inner diameter of the pipe, the brush is inserted into the pipe from the upper pipe outlet 212 and the lower pipe inlet 221 to perform reciprocating mechanical cleaning, thoroughly removing the ash and dirt adhering to the inner wall of the pipe. The removed ash and dirt fall into the cleaning area 102 for manual cleaning. After the dust removal is completed, the maintenance door is closed, and the high-temperature resistant sealing strip ensures no leakage of flue gas, and the equipment resumes normal operation.
